Book & Lyrics by Howard Ashman; Music by Alan Menken; Directed by Frank Del Giudice; Music Direction by Scott Uddenburg; Choreography by Amy Lyn McDonald
Take a 1960 Roger Corman black-comedy, tongue-in-cheek horror/romance movie, hand it over to Alan Menken and Howard Ashman, the guys that wrote Little Mermaid, Enchanted, Beauty and the Beast and the current Broadway hit Sister Act, and the result is a musical of the same title: Little Shop of Horrors. This tragic/comedy piece places its rags to riches theme on Skid Row using musical flourishes of rock and roll, doo-wop and Motown.
